Output 42310ab1a3a98cb80f04e516ce9943379442d278ee2f07b6c787faff73a05546:1

value
643349
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d85a42fa3e9574fa6dcfd967f2918e8cc00a32a0 OP_EQUAL
address
3MQz1U3scjgCvPAoTZrHGQgYk1h94EZmn4
transaction
42310ab1a3a98cb80f04e516ce9943379442d278ee2f07b6c787faff73a05546
spent
true